← GeographyWhich mechanism forms widening cave passages near the water table?
A)Preferential dissolution widens horizontal conduits✓
B)Sediment deposition blocks smaller conduits
C)Tectonic stress creates vertical fissures
D)Microbial activity accelerates wall erosion
💡 Explanation
Preferential dissolution causes cave passages to widen because the water table’s fluctuating levels allow for increased carbonate dissolution at specific levels; therefore horizontal conduits expand especially around the water table rather than random cave expansion.
